The Role
As Account Manager, you will be responsible for the effective and efficient management of a designated regional portfolio, ensuring exceptional service delivery, strong operational performance, and high levels of client satisfaction. You'll act as a key point of contact for clients while leading teams across multiple sites, maintaining operational standards, managing financial performance, and identifying opportunities for business growth.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ead operational activities across your designated portfolio, ensuring the highest standards of service delivery
- Manage the finances for each site, expecting to maximise profit through tight management of direct costs and ad‑hoc work
- Build and maintain strong client relationships through regular KPI and review meetings
- Produce reports, action plans, and client‑specific documentation in a timely manner
- Support business growth by identifying opportunities and collaborating with the regional sales team
- Ensure effective deployment and utilisation of personnel across all sites
- Monitor current threat levels and implement operational action plans where required
- Conduct investigations, disciplinary, and grievance hearings in line with company policy
- Drive team performance through leadership, supervision, coaching, and regular appraisals
- Support contract mobilisation and operational changes when required
- Maintain smooth day‑to‑day operations across a busy 24/7 environment as part of a wider management team
